One Click Root are a team of Android specialists helping users enjoy their devices to the maximum.

With rooting being the focal point of our mission, we developed a free app, One Click Root Checker, which quickly and safely tells users whether their device is already rooted or not, and whether it's rootable at all. The app does not root the device or modify any files - it simply scans it to check if it's rooted/rootable. Based on the results and their wishes, users can then decide to hire us to root, unroot or reroot their device.

Aside from all things rooting, we also do other work on a daily basis, such as:

  • Set up new devices with all data intact
  • Solve various technical errors
  • Repair bricked devices
  • Install any app, even incompatible ones
  • Remove ads and bloatware
